No, there appears to be proof after oil analysis that it allows more dirt in. You will get about 5-8% more HP though. You need to weigh the pros and cons. I run a K&N, the performance isn't a huge deal, but I like the new intake noise. I change my oil often and a benefit of a K&N you'll never have to get a new filter. Just make sure you keep it clean and add the K&N recharge oil. A dirty K&N performs much worse than even a dirty stock filter.
